7 Points Regarding CB Radio August 9, 2010 No Comments

In contrast to tv or over the air radio waves, using a cb radio we have the ability to reply. Always intended for short range communications, Cb radio has always fended off the trials of time and technological advancement.

1. Licensing. Unlike CB Radio users in the UK and Europe, CB users in the USA do not need a license. CB Radio is regulated by the FCC inside the USA and you are required to have a copy of the applicable rules. In the US cb radio uses Am frequencies. The European CB Radio operates on FM frequencies.

2. ‘Rig’ setups.  CB radio sets come in three possible types. These are CB Base Station ,mobile in-vehicle units and Handheld CB Radios. Handheld CB Radio units can be very useful, but usually have more limited range than in-vehicle or base station radios, this is partly because they are lower power, and partly because they have much shorter antennae.

3. Call Signs. There are no official call signs in the USA, though there are in other countries such as the UK. US CB users are identified by self-designated ‘handles’.

4. CB Channels. CB Radio useres currently have 40 standard channels in the US. Channel 9 is regulated to be the emergency channel, it is reccomended to avoid channel 8 and 10 to allow channel 9 to come through loud and clear.

5. Squelch. The squelch dial can help eliminate background noise. If you tune your squelch a little you can eliminate irritations noises. You should be able to hear someone trying to break through.

6. Long Distance. CB radio communication is only consistent over relatively short ranges. When atmospheric conditions are right, CB signals are the right wavelength to bounce off the ionosphere and as a result it is sometimes possible to hear conversations from hundreds or even thousands of miles away. If you are chatting with someone far away be careful. Current US law prohibits communicating via CB radio from a range of over 150 miles.

7. Cb radios can be useful in lots of situations, not just when travelling or communicating from a vehicle to a home base. You can setup a base station to run on alternative sources of power so that you can maintain a vital source of communications during times of need.

The ability to meet new people will probably continue to keep cb radio alive despite the threat of advancing technology. The beauty of cb radio is it allows communication even in isolated areas to break up the monotony.

Pioneer AVIC-X920BT – With Excellent Built-In Bluetooth August 7, 2010 No Comments

 

The PIONEER AVIC-X920BT offers audio and video playback from the most popular formats. Whether you’re enjoying DivX files on DVD, MP3 audio on SD card, or iTunes AAC files on CD, there are dozens of playback options for your favorite media. You could also access your favorite Pandora stations through your iPhone.

Pioneer’s double-DIN AVIC-X920BT integrates sophisticated navigation capabilities with groundbreaking features, including a revolutionary 3D touch slide interface, Pioneer MusicSphere and ECO Graph. In addition, the AVIC-X920BT features 4GB of flash memory, a large 6.1-inch WVGA touch screen display, a 3D graphics accelerator, DVD playback, built-in Bluetooth for hands-free calling and music streaming, USB and iPod/iPhone connectivity, a micro SD card slot, back-up camera input, and more.

Try to take incoming calls through the AVIC-X920BT, and be heard clearly without a headset courtesy of Bluetooth technology. Connecting your compatible phone is easy and gives you instant touch screen access to your contacts. You can also dial a contact with the sound of your voice. Just saying the name of person you want to contact.

 

A new user interface features dynamic shortcuts for all built-in or connected media sources, more prominent album art display (when applicable), and improved display of audio track data. The intuitive touch slide control is utilized for audio/video source selection and for searching through new media such as iPod/iPhone content with a new, improved ABC Search and dual-speed scroll for List Searches. 3D animation features makes the user interface a completely new, easy to use and intuitive in-car experience. The AVIC-X920BT also features a customizable home menu, which allows users to drag and drop up to 15 function icons into the home page display for easy one-touch access.

 

Pioneer’s new MusicSphere for the AVIC-X920BT allows you to easily create instant playlists from the music in your iTunes library. MusicSphere uses an advanced plug-in that works with iTunes to intelligently construct playlists from your massive music collection by analyzing attributes such as feeling (bright, energetic, gloomy, relaxing calm), rhythm pattern, Beats Per Minute (BPM), and more. Playlists are stored on your iPod or iPhone and accessed through the AVIC-X920BT’s MusicSphere interface.

On top of being an exceptional navigator, the AVIC-X series delivers an iPod experience that blows away FM transmitters or cassette adaptors. Even at the first glance, you will fall in love with the easy-to-use touch screen controls for your music and brilliant 6.1-inch display for your videos. Album art is also beautifully displayed.

With the optional cable (CD-IU230V) connected to your iPod, you will notice how easily you can find songs, videos, artists, or playlists with a few simple taps of your finger. The AVIC-X920BT also features voice-activated control of your iPod. It is so amazing you can simply say the name of an artist, album, playlist, or genre to bring up the next song.
